Does the medicine pantoprazole cause irregular heartbeat?

Pantoprazole is a proton pump inhibitor commonly used to treat conditions such as g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D) and ulcers. While irregular heartbeat is not a common side effect of pantoprazole, there have been rare reports of cardiac side effects such as palpitations or irregular heartbeat in some individuals who have taken the medication.

If you experience any concerning symptoms such as irregular heartbeat while taking pantoprazole, it is important to talk to your healthcare provider. They can evaluate your symptoms, determine if they are related to the medication, and recommend any necessary treatment or alternative medications.
